Fall girls state finals Sunday in Oshkosh
Four teams will celebrate state titles and earn berths in next summer's U.S. Youth Soccer Region II Championships as the fall Wisconsin State Championships wrap up Sunday at UW-Oshkosh's Titan Stadium.
The four divisions for high school-aged girls teams play their State Championships, commonly known as the State Cup, in the fall because the WIAA season is in the spring when the rest of the tournament is contested.
